Humic Acid Benefits for Sustainable Farming Practices

The Humic acid is a naturally occurring organic compound formed through the decomposition of plant and animal matter over thousands of years. It is a key component of humus, found in soil, peat, lignite, and other organic deposits. Known for its chelating, water-retention, and soil-enhancing properties, humic acid plays a vital role in improving soil fertility, crop productivity, and sustainable agriculture.

In agriculture, humic acid is widely used as a soil conditioner, bio-stimulant, and organic fertilizer additive. It enhances nutrient uptake, stimulates microbial activity, and improves soil structure by increasing cation exchange capacity. Farmers and growers use humic acid to increase root development, improve seed germination, and enhance plant resilience against drought, salinity, soil conditioner, organic fertilizer additive, plant growth stimulant, humic substances, natural soil enhancer and diseases. Its ability to bind with micronutrients ensures efficient nutrient delivery to plants, reducing the need for excessive chemical fertilizers.

Beyond agriculture, humic acid finds applications in animal feed additives, where it improves digestion and overall livestock health. In the environmental sector, it is used for wastewater treatment, soil remediation, and heavy metal stabilization, thanks to its strong chelating ability. Humic acid is also utilized in oil drilling fluids, where it acts as a stabilizer and rheology modifier.

The demand for humic acid is growing due to the rising emphasis on sustainable farming practices, organic food production, and environmental protection. Farmers are increasingly adopting humic acid-based products as part of integrated nutrient management systems, driven by the global shift toward reducing chemical inputs and enhancing soil health.

Regionally, Asia-Pacific leads the market, supported by large-scale agriculture in China and India. North America and Europe are also witnessing strong growth, fueled by the adoption of organic farming and government initiatives promoting soil health.

Overall, humic acid is emerging as a crucial input for sustainable agriculture, bridging the gap between productivity and environmental responsibility.
